Lebanese TikTok Star and Gang Arrested for Child Abuse

Lebanon has been left reeling by the recent bust of a drug and child molestation gang, headed by a well-known Lebanese TikToker. This shocking case has gripped the nation and sparked outrage among the public.

The leader of the gang, Georges Moubayed, is a prominent barber based in the Sabtyieh neighborhood near Beirut. Reports have revealed that at least eight other suspects, including minors who are also popular TikTokers, have been apprehended.

According to MTV, Moubayed was exposed by another famous TikToker who was taken into custody just hours before. The gang consists of around 30 members, and disturbingly, 30 children have fallen victim to their heinous crimes, although only eight sets of parents have come forward to file complaints.

The gang’s modus operandi involved using social media to lure children, with ten members engaging with victims online before orchestrating their assaults at various locations. Moubayed, leveraging his social media fame, enticed kids to his barbershop under the pretense of featuring in videos, only to then subject them to sexual assaults at parties in secluded chalets.

The Lebanese Internal Security Forces, in collaboration with the Union for the Protection of Juveniles in Lebanon, took swift action following a complaint lodged against Moubayed. The ISF statement highlighted that children were not only molested but also coerced into consuming drugs at hotels.

Reports indicate that the gang even recruited teenagers from outside Lebanon to help lure unsuspecting minors via TikTok. Victims, including those as young as 16, were targeted through deceptive promises and fake accounts, before being assaulted, filmed, and blackmailed into silence.

So far, six individuals have been arrested, with investigations ongoing to identify and apprehend all members of this disturbing gang. The authorities are unwavering in their efforts to bring justice to the victims and hold the culprits accountable for their reprehensible actions.
